【発明の詳細な説明】
技術分野
本発明は、プリンタに関し、特に、平滑性の低い転写紙
に良好な印字を行うことができるプリンタに関する。DETAILED DESCRIPTION OF THE INVENTION Technical Field The present invention relates to a printer, and particularly to a printer that can perform good printing on transfer paper with low smoothness.
従来技術
平滑度の低い転写紙に良好な印字を行うためには、印字
に先立って転写紙を平滑にすることが必要であり、種々
の提案がなされている。Prior Art In order to perform good printing on transfer paper with low smoothness, it is necessary to smooth the transfer paper prior to printing, and various proposals have been made.
例えば、特開昭Go−131259号公報に記載されて
いる方法では、転写紙を加湿し、一対のローラ間を通過
させて加圧を行い、転写紙の平滑度を向上させている。For example, in the method described in Japanese Patent Application Laid-Open No. 131259, transfer paper is moistened and passed between a pair of rollers to apply pressure, thereby improving the smoothness of the transfer paper.
しかし、ローラと転写紙との接点において、これらの相
対速度は0であるため、転写紙の繊維は垂直方向のみに
変形し、塑性変形によって平滑度を大きくすることは難
しかった。However, since the relative speed between the roller and the transfer paper is 0 at the contact point, the fibers of the transfer paper deform only in the vertical direction, making it difficult to increase smoothness through plastic deformation.
目 的
本発明の目的は、このような問題点を改菩し、転写紙の
平滑度を増し、平滑度の低い転写紙においても、良好な
印字を行うことができるプリンタを提供することにある
。Purpose The purpose of the present invention is to improve the above-mentioned problems, increase the smoothness of transfer paper, and provide a printer that can perform good printing even on transfer paper with low smoothness. .
構 成
上記目的を達成するため1本発明のプリンタは、プラテ
ンに支持された転写紙と接触し、その上を移動して、そ
の転写紙を平滑化する手段を有し、その平滑化手段によ
り印字に先立って転写紙を平滑化することに特徴がある
。Structure To achieve the above object, the printer of the present invention has means for smoothing the transfer paper by contacting and moving over the transfer paper supported by the platen, and the smoothing means The feature is that the transfer paper is smoothed before printing.
以下、本発明の一実施例を図面により説明する。An embodiment of the present invention will be described below with reference to the drawings.
第1図は、本発明の一実施例におけるプリンタの外N!
を示す斜視図である。FIG. 1 shows the outside N! of a printer in one embodiment of the present invention.
FIG.
本実施例のプリンタは、転写紙l、プラテン2゜走査テ
ーブル3.インクカートリッジ4.加圧部材5.支持部
材6.ソレノイド7、およびサーマルヘッド9を備える
。The printer of this embodiment includes a transfer paper 1, a platen 2, a scanning table 3. Ink cartridge 4. Pressure member 5. Support member 6. It includes a solenoid 7 and a thermal head 9.
走査テーブル3上には、インクカートリッジ4゜および
平滑化装置が搭載されている。この走査テーブル3は、
プラテン2と平行に、転写紙lの左側から右側へ走向し
て、サーマルヘッド9により印字を行い、上記平滑化9
11は、そのサーマルヘッド9が印字する方向において
、そのサーマルヘッド9の前方に位置し、予め転写紙1
を加圧して平滑化を行う。An ink cartridge 4° and a smoothing device are mounted on the scanning table 3. This scanning table 3 is
Printing is performed by the thermal head 9 parallel to the platen 2, running from the left side to the right side of the transfer paper l, and the above-mentioned smoothing 9
11 is located in front of the thermal head 9 in the direction in which the thermal head 9 prints, and is placed on the transfer paper 1 in advance.
Smoothing is performed by applying pressure.
第2図は、本発明の一実施例のプリンタにおける平滑化
装置の説明図である。FIG. 2 is an explanatory diagram of a smoothing device in a printer according to an embodiment of the present invention.
本実施例における平滑化装置は、加圧部材5゜支持部材
6.ソレノイド7、およびスプリング8からなる。The smoothing device in this embodiment includes a pressure member 5°, a support member 6. Consists of a solenoid 7 and a spring 8.
加圧部材5は、そのエツジをプラテン2に支持された転
写紙1に押し当てて加圧するため、耐摩耗性に優れた全
屈、ガラス、セラミック等が用いられる。また、加圧部
材5は、支持部材6に固定され、ソレノイド7、および
スプリング8により、加圧、および加圧解除される。Since the pressure member 5 presses its edge against the transfer paper 1 supported by the platen 2, a material having excellent abrasion resistance such as full bending, glass, ceramic, etc. is used. Further, the pressure member 5 is fixed to a support member 6, and is pressurized and released by a solenoid 7 and a spring 8.
このように、加圧部材5のエツジを転写紙lに当てて移
動することにより、高圧力が得られ、ころがす方法より
も転写紙の繊維を大きく変形することができるため、平
滑化を促進することができる。In this way, by moving the edge of the pressure member 5 against the transfer paper l, high pressure can be obtained and the fibers of the transfer paper can be deformed more greatly than the rolling method, which promotes smoothing. be able to.
効 果
本発明によれば、加圧部材と転写紙との間に相対速度を
持たせることにより、転写紙の繊維を、より大きく変形
することができ、平滑度の低い転写紙にも良好な印字を
行うことが可能となる。Effects According to the present invention, by providing a relative speed between the pressure member and the transfer paper, it is possible to deform the fibers of the transfer paper to a greater extent, and it is possible to deform the fibers of the transfer paper to a greater extent, thereby making it possible to produce good results even on transfer paper with low smoothness.
